Zighy Bay is located on a headland on the northern Musandam Peninsula in the Sultanate of Oman. It is set between dramatic mountains to the rear and a broad sandy beach in front. The Musandam Peninsula is an exclave region of the Sultanate of Oman, separated from the rest of the country by the United Arab Emirates. Zighy Bay is located 120 km, or 90 MINUTES drive from Dubai International Airport.
The peninsula’s rugged mountains which rise up to 2,100 meters above the coast and just into the Strait of Hormuz have a spectacular fjord-like look. It is no wonder that Musandam is also called “The Norway of the Middle East”.

Located on the Musandam Peninsula in the very North of Oman, the Six Senses Hideaway at Zighy Bay is beautifully set in one of the secluded bays between the crystal clear Gulf of Oman and the Hajar Mountains that make up this unique peninsula, often referred to as the “Norway of the Middle East” due to its fjord-like shapes. The Musandam Peninsula is of great interest to geologists because of its unique exposure of fossils. The mountains are made up of old coral and sediments that made up the seabed of what used to be a sea.
Despite the rough soil conditions of the Musandam, resilient tree species and bushes remain green throughout most of the year. One of them is the Sidr tree, a traditionally important tree for this region. Its delicate yellow flower is also the basis for one of the world’s finest honey, the Sidr honey. The Musandam coast is renowned for its marine environment allowing for excellent diving and snorkeling experiences. Besides its colorful fish and corals, the Gulf of Oman is also home to green turtles, humpback dolphins, hammerhead sharks and the largest fish in the sea, the plankton feeding whale shark.
